Mass (The Ame2012 atomic mass evaluation (II) by M.Wang, G.Audi, A.H.Wapstra, F.G.Kondev, M.MacCormick, X.Xu, and B.Pfeiffer Chinese Physics C36 p. 1603-2014, December 2012)
     165.939859000 ± 0.000032000 (amu)  [mass excess = -56020.981 ± 29.808 (keV) ]
Beta-decay energy (calculated as M(A,Z)-M(A,Z+1), taken from Ame2012)
     -2161.998 ± 40.859 (keV)
